WebNRCP 16.1(a)(2)(B) nearly mirrors FRCP 26(a)(2)(C). The federal advisory committee’s notes provide that Rule 26(a)(2)(C) is added to mandate summary disclosures of the opinions to be offered by ex-pert witnesses who are not required to provide reports under Rule 26(a)(2)(B) and of the facts supporting those opinions. WebRule 26 (b) (2) Checklist. Confer with your client to determine the cost and expense of producing certain types of data, or archived ESI. During initial consultations with opposing parties, try to reach an agreement on the definition of what is to be considered "inaccessible." Pinpoint the subject areas of future requests for inaccessible data.
